Pump outlet pressure

2018-03-19View Original

Thread Content

In front of the metering pump is a storage tank with a liquid level of 4 m. The metering pump itself has a flow rate of Q=2 M3/h and a head of H=10 m. Should the pump outlet pressure be the metering pump head - tank pressure - liquid level, or the pump head + tank pressure + liquid level?
Reply #22018-03-20
A metering pump has nothing to do with these things, right? It’s just related to the reciprocating motion and stroke of the pump, in my opinion
